"Attack of the Mutants!" from Yaquinto is a really campy 1950s B-movie sci-fi horror-zombies board wargame, pitting the "heroes" against the campus membership, newly mutated by a horrible nuclear accident at the nearby power station (the Big Melt-Down of 1993). Attila: Scourge O'God is a two-player, strategic-level wargame that simulates the Hun invasion of the Western Roman Empire in AD 451-52. One player commands the Romans and their allies, while the other commands the Huns and their allies.
